본문 바로가기
Works/Git

Sourcetree 에서 bugtraq 사용 하기

by Vader87 2021. 8. 3.
반응형

TortoiseGit 을 사용한다면 Issue Tracker 를 연동해 주는 bugtraq 라는 방식이 있다.

Sourcetree 에도 같은 기능이 있는데 이에 관한 이야기를 적어 본다.

Sourcetree 에서는 텍스트 링크 커밋 이라는 기능으로 Issue Tracker 와 연동하는 기능을 제공한다.

https://confluence.atlassian.com/sourcetreekb/link-to-bitbucket-issue-tracker-from-commits-296911608.html

 

Link to Bitbucket Issue Tracker from Commits | Sourcetree | Atlassian Documentation

 

confluence.atlassian.com

저장소 설정 > 고급 > 텍스트 링크 커밋

위 창에서 추가를 누르면 아래와 같이 Issue Tracker 를 연동할 데이터를 입력하는 창이 나온다.

같은 Atlassian 의 제품이라 Jira 는 기본 적으로 지원하는 모습이다.

 

참고로 bugtraq 는 .gitconfig 파일을 사용해 손쉽게 공유가 가능한데, 텍스트 링크는 공유가 까다롭다.

텍스트 링크 설정은 아래와 같이 OS 를 구분해 각 파일에 저장 되기도 하고 ./git 경로 밑에 있기 때문에 Commit 이 되지 않는다. 이 문제는 별도의 스크립트를 사용하여 해결 하였다.

MacOS ./git/sourcetreeconfig
Windows ./git/sourcetreeconfig.json

 

반응형

댓글